OpenAI is winding down its ChatGPT Atlas browser, a tool designed to complete tasks for users autonomously, less than a year after its introduction. Announced last October, the company has set August 9th as the official shutdown date for Atlas. This move aligns with OpenAI’s recent strategy to streamline its services and enhance productivity offerings, reportedly merging Atlas, the ChatGPT app, and Codex into a unified desktop platform called ChatGPT Work. The decision highlights OpenAI’s focus on consolidating features to compete more effectively with Anthropic in the productivity space.
